Rob Walters's repositories
mongo-spark-jupyter
Docker environment that spins up MongoDB replica set, Spark, and Jupyter Lab. Example code uses PySpark and the MongoDB Spark Connector.
StockPriceGenerator
Python application to write stock security data to a MongoDB Cluster. Supports a variable amount of stocks, variable amount of time and can write to a MongoDB time-series collection
mongo-source-sink
This is an example of using MongoDB as both a source and sink.
movingaverage
Finding the moving average from heterogeneous data sources (MySQL, MongoDB) using Apache Kafka, Kafka Connect, and R language
azure-event-hubs-mongo
Sample code to showcase using the MongoDB Connector for Apache Kafka with Azure Event Hubs
CosmosDB2MongoDB
Migrate Azure CosmosDB to MongoDB Atlas via Apache Kafka
KafkaMongoDBMySQLStock
repository for Confluent Data in Motion event Fall 2021
mongodb-redpanda
Example of using MongoDB Connector for Apache Kafka with RedPanda
MongoDB_AGeneralPurposeDB
A website that demonstrates that MongoDB is a general purpose database
mongokafkatutorial
Docker script that builds an Ubuntu container with the tools and tutorial files needed to support the MongoDB Connector for Apache Kafka documentation tutorials
atlas-stream-processing
Public repository of Atlas Stream Processing applications and sample queries
CSharpIoTDataGen-FixedSchema
Sample c# code showing fixed schema design
images-gridfs-webapi
This is sample code to explore how you can store and retrieve images via a Web API with a MongoDB back end using the GridFS capabilities of the Node.JS driver.
kafka-edu
Kafka education materials
MongoKafkaLite
This is a bare bones docker compose of Apache Kafka, Kafka Connect, MongoDB Connector for Apache Kafka and a single node MongoDB replica set
narrativecheck
streamlit chatbot for submitting EMS narratives
StockGenerator
This python app generates fictitious stock symbol data and stores it in two collections showcasing one document per data point vs fixed-based method of data storage in MongoDB
stockgenmongo
Python app that generates random stock securities with initial prices and insert them into MongoDB